Position Details:


  • Full team of in house Board eligible, or Certified, specialists to support your specialty needs

  • Predominantly PPO practice

  • Comprehensive dental office 

  • Compensation


    • 30% - 32% + of production based on experience

    • Guaranteed compensation in first 60 days

    • Full time Dentist expected to make between $150,000 and $400,000

Schedule:


  • 5 days a week

Location:


  • 5605 Lakewood Towne Center Blvd SW, Suite B Lakewood, WA 98499


Benefits Include:


  • Employee Assistance Program

  • Medical and pharmacy, dental, vision (for employees and their families)

  • Basic life, AD&D, and long-term disability insurance

  • 401k plan and deferred compensation plan

  • CE credits

  • Malpractice

  • Additional CE credits and partial License and DEA reimbursement after 2 years


  • For candidates who are considering relocating into the area, relocation assistance and state license reimbursement is available.


  • H-1B, TN, or Green Card sponsorship

 
Position Qualifications:


  • Open to new grads, 2 years of experience preferred

  • Accredited Dental School Graduate

  • Current WA State Dental License (or the ability to acquire one by time of employment)

  • Other licenses/certifications such as CPR, DEA, NPI
